The PHIs are once-again urging the government to lockdown the country at least for a few days in order to contain the spreading of the COVID-19, as the health system is not in a position to cope up with the rising number of patients.
Upul Rohana, president of PHI Association said in view of the rising number of patients, it needs more time manage the patients and find their close contacts to send them for quarantine.
To do those tasks, the country needs to be closed down for a few days, Rohana said, adding that when the country is open, people don't restrict their movements and as a result, the virus is rapidly spreading,
Rohana made these comments to Mawbima newspaper.
He said more than 1000 patients per day poses a great risk and the country's health system would not be able to cope up with such a growing number of patients.
Rohana said even the PHIs are now facing the danger of being infected due to the sudden spike reported from many parts of the country.
Several times, PHIs have urged the government to lock down the country.
